I/O-48: Operating at Loss of Freq. Reference
I/O-49: Waiting Time after Loss of Freq. Reference
There are two kinds of loss of frequency reference.
One is the loss of digital frequency reference and
the other is of analog frequency reference.
Loss of digital frequency reference is applied
when DRV-04 [Frequency Mode] is set to
‘Keypad-1’ or ‘Kepad-2’. At this time, the ‘Loss’
means the communication error between inverter
and keypad or communication board during the
time set in I/O-49.
Loss of analog frequency reference is applied
when DRV-04 [Frequency Mode] is set to other
than ‘Keypad-1’ or ‘Kepad-2’. At this time, the
‘Loss’ is determined by the criteria set in I/O-11
[Criteria for Analog Input Signal Loss].
Setting Range
Select Display
Description
None
0
Inverter keeps on operating at the
previous frequency.
FreeRun
(Coast to stop)
1
Inverter cuts off its output.
Stop
2
Inverter stops with Decel time (DRV-
02) and Decel pattern (FU1-26).
This is the time inverter determines whether there
is a frequency reference or not. If there is no
frequency reference satisfying I/O-11 during this
time, inverter determines that it has lost of
frequency reference.
I/O-50: Communication Protocol Selection
This code selects the RS485 protocol between
inverter and computer.
Setting Range
Select Display
Description
LS-Bus ASCII
0~6
Refer to the p.32 Note
Modbus RTU
7~11
Refer to the p.32 Note
I/O-50: Communication Delay Time
This code sets the communication time (0.02 to 1
sec) between inverter and computer.
